520 | _aThese essays by Dilip Mookherjee share a common theme - the importance and challenge of second and third generation reforms in the Indian economy in the era of increasing role of market forces. The author reviews in detail the following four areas: delivery systems for goods and services supplied by the government; tax collection; legal institutions; and regulation of the financial sector. A comprehensive introduction pulls together both theoretical and empirical context to the issues discussed in the text. | ||
